Development of Subic Bay (Philippines): the first operational phase

The President of the Philippines has inaugurated the new container terminal at Subic Bay, the first phase in the development of Subic Bay Freeport which, at term, should bring its capacities up to at least 600 000 TEUs. Supported by the Japan Bank for International Cooperation, the project has the ambition of relieving congestion in the port of Manila and of making Subic Bay Freeport a major port for containers for the Asia-Pacific zone. The concession for this new terminal was awarded to a subsidiary of ICTSI (International Container Terminal Services Inc.).
